英雄的代码是什么编程语言写的
-
《英雄的代码是什么编程语言写的》
英雄的代码是用什么编程语言写的?这个问题其实没有一个确定的答案,因为不同的英雄可能会使用不同的编程语言来实现其功能。以下是一些常见的编程语言,它们可能被用来编写英雄的代码:
-
C++: C++是一种高级编程语言,被广泛用于游戏开发。许多大型游戏中的英雄代码可能是用C++编写的。C++具有高性能和灵活性,适用于开发需要处理大量数据和复杂逻辑的英雄。
-
Java: Java是一种广泛使用的编程语言,用于开发各种应用程序,包括游戏。许多英雄的代码可能是用Java编写的。Java具有跨平台的特性,可以在不同的操作系统上运行,这使得它成为一种流行的选择。
-
Python: Python是一种简单易学的编程语言,被广泛用于各种应用领域,包括游戏开发。一些英雄的代码可能是用Python编写的。Python具有清晰简洁的语法,易于阅读和编写,这使得它成为初学者和快速原型开发的首选。
-
JavaScript: JavaScript是一种用于网页开发的脚本语言,但也可以用于游戏开发。一些网页游戏的英雄代码可能是用JavaScript编写的。JavaScript具有广泛的浏览器支持和丰富的库和框架,适用于开发交互性强的英雄。
5.其他编程语言:除了上述几种常见的编程语言,还有许多其他编程语言可以用于编写英雄的代码,如C、C#、Ruby、Go等。选择哪种编程语言取决于开发者的偏好、项目需求和技术要求等因素。
总结来说,英雄的代码可以使用多种编程语言来实现,具体选择哪种编程语言取决于开发者的需求和技术选择。以上列举的几种编程语言只是其中的一部分,还有许多其他的选择。编程语言只是实现英雄功能的工具,关键在于开发者的能力和创造力。
1年前 -
-
《英雄联盟》是一款由Riot Games开发的游戏,它的代码是使用C++编程语言编写的。
-
C++是一种高级编程语言,具有强大的功能和灵活性,适用于开发大型、高性能的应用程序。作为一款大规模多人在线游戏,英雄联盟需要处理大量的数据和复杂的游戏逻辑,因此选择C++作为主要编程语言可以提供足够的性能和效率。
-
C++是一种面向对象的编程语言,它支持封装、继承和多态等面向对象的特性。这些特性使得开发团队能够更好地组织和管理代码,提高代码的可重用性和可维护性。
-
C++具有良好的跨平台性能,可以在不同的操作系统上运行。这对于英雄联盟这样的跨平台游戏来说非常重要,因为它需要在Windows、Mac和Linux等多个操作系统上进行开发和运行。
-
C++拥有丰富的第三方库和工具,可以帮助开发团队更高效地开发游戏。例如,英雄联盟使用了DirectX和OpenGL等图形库来实现游戏的图形渲染,使用了Boost和STL等库来提供更强大的数据结构和算法支持。
-
C++还具有较低的内存占用和较高的执行速度,这对于大规模多人在线游戏来说非常重要。英雄联盟需要处理大量的玩家数据和实时游戏状态,因此需要一个高效的编程语言来保证游戏的流畅性和响应性。
总之,英雄联盟的代码是使用C++编程语言写的。C++作为一种高级、面向对象的编程语言,具有强大的性能和灵活性,适合开发大型、高性能的应用程序。
1年前 -
-
英雄的代码可以使用多种编程语言来编写,具体使用哪种语言取决于开发者的选择和需求。下面列举了几种常见的编程语言,它们被广泛应用于游戏开发中:
-
C++:C++是一种高级编程语言,广泛应用于游戏开发。它的速度快且功能强大,可以直接操作硬件,提供了游戏开发所需的底层控制和性能优化。许多著名的游戏引擎,如Unity和Unreal Engine,都使用C++作为主要的开发语言。
-
C#:C#是一种面向对象的编程语言,由微软开发。它在游戏开发中得到了广泛应用,尤其是使用Unity引擎进行开发。C#相对于C++来说更加易于学习和使用,同时也提供了强大的开发工具和框架。
-
Java:Java是一种跨平台的编程语言,也被广泛用于游戏开发。Java提供了丰富的库和工具,可以用于开发各种类型的游戏。它的跨平台特性使得游戏可以在不同的操作系统上运行。
-
Python:Python是一种简单易学的编程语言,也在游戏开发中得到了应用。虽然Python的性能相对较低,但它提供了丰富的游戏开发库和框架,可以快速地开发原型和小型游戏。
除了以上列举的几种编程语言,还有其他一些语言也被用于游戏开发,如Lua、JavaScript等。开发者可以根据自己的需求和熟悉程度选择适合的编程语言来编写英雄的代码。
1年前 -